Framework definitions
- §1
- the entertainment offered at a public presentation
- §2
- horny projecting mouth of a bird
- §3
- a brim that projects to the front to shade the eyes
- §4
- a long-handled saw with a curved blade
- §5
- a list of particulars (as a playbill or bill of fare)
- §6
- an itemized statement of money owed for goods shipped or services rendered
- §7
- a statute in draft before it becomes law
- §8
- a sign posted in a public place as an advertisement
- §9
- an advertisement (usually printed on a page or in a leaflet) intended for wide distribution
- §10
- a piece of paper money (especially one issued by a central bank)
